  • Kerry Frances: Autopsying Knives Out’s Latest Mystery, Harmonizing Careers in Film, Music, and Theater
    Dec 8 2025

    Send us a text

    In this episode of Entertain This!, actress Kerry Frances discusses her role as medical examiner “Tammy” in Netflix’s Wake Up Dead Man: A Knives Out Mystery (theaters November 26, 2025; streaming December 12, 2025), aiding Benoit Blanc (Daniel Craig) amid stars like Josh O’Connor, Glenn Close, and Mila Kunis. She returns to Rian Johnson’s franchise after her debut as “Sally” in the 2019 Oscar-nominated Knives Out.

    A versatile talent—actress, singer-songwriter, director, and producer—Frances shines in Peacock’s Poker Face with Natasha Lyonne; her single “You & Me & Everything” (November 2025) features in US & Ourselves, where she stars. Her directorial debut, Mama Mama, won Best Actor at the Bernardsville Film Festival after premiering at HollyShorts 2025.

    Theatrically, she toured Fiddler on the Roof opposite originated the lead in off-Broadway’s Delirium’s Daughters. Her music includes the holiday single “For Christmas” and tracks on Underdogs. Tune in for insights on her creative journey and advocacy.

  • Gary Peebles: Cinematic Combat Elevating Action in Hollywood’s Universe
    Nov 29 2025

    Send us a text

    In this engaging episode of Entertain This, our hosts sit down with Gary Peebles, an acclaimed stunt performer whose masterful execution has elevated action choreography across major Hollywood franchises. Celebrated for his utility stunts in Black Adam (2022), his role as stunt double for Drax in Guardians of the Galaxy Vol. 3 (2023), Avengers: Infinity War (2018), and recent contributions to Bad Boys: Ride or Die (2024) andThunderbolts* (2025), Peebles exemplifies the blend of athletic prowess and technical innovation essential to modern cinema.

    Delve into Peebles’ career trajectory as he shares behind-the-scenes anecdotes from Marvel and DC universes, including high-stakes sequences involving ensemble dynamics and evolving visual effects integration. Drawing from his extensive background in he discusses the physical and mental demands of stunt work, from wire-assisted falls to intricate fight choreography.
